Harlow G jewellery is crafted from the finest metals and stones. To avoid tarnishing of jewellery please remove when exercising, showering, or swimming. Avoid contact with perfumes, acetones, hand and body creams and water as they may cause damage or discolouring. If jewellery does get wet, thoroughly dry off before storing. Clean your jewellery carefully with a soft, non-abrasive, lint-free cloth to remove dirt and dust. Do not use cleaning products. Store in a cool, dry place to prevent damage. Keep away from direct sunlight and heat.
